Searched refs:subpages (Results 1 – 6 of 6) sorted by relevance
310 unsigned long subpages = 1ULL << (stt->page_shift - tbl->it_page_shift); in kvmppc_rm_tce_iommu_unmap() local311 unsigned long io_entry = entry * subpages; in kvmppc_rm_tce_iommu_unmap()313 for (i = 0; i < subpages; ++i) { in kvmppc_rm_tce_iommu_unmap()370 unsigned long subpages = 1ULL << (stt->page_shift - tbl->it_page_shift); in kvmppc_rm_tce_iommu_map() local371 unsigned long io_entry = entry * subpages; in kvmppc_rm_tce_iommu_map()373 for (i = 0, pgoff = 0; i < subpages; in kvmppc_rm_tce_iommu_map()
480 unsigned long subpages = 1ULL << (stt->page_shift - tbl->it_page_shift); in kvmppc_tce_iommu_unmap() local481 unsigned long io_entry = entry * subpages; in kvmppc_tce_iommu_unmap()483 for (i = 0; i < subpages; ++i) { in kvmppc_tce_iommu_unmap()536 unsigned long subpages = 1ULL << (stt->page_shift - tbl->it_page_shift); in kvmppc_tce_iommu_map() local537 unsigned long io_entry = entry * subpages; in kvmppc_tce_iommu_map()539 for (i = 0, pgoff = 0; i < subpages; in kvmppc_tce_iommu_map()
126 last unmap of subpages.131 subpages is offset up by one. This additional reference is required to132 get race-free detection of unmap of subpages when we have them mapped with136 tracking. The alternative is to alter ->_mapcount in all subpages on each178 comes. Splitting will free up unused subpages.
268 the number of THP subpages. For example, migration of a single 2MB THP that269 has 4KB-size base pages (subpages) will cause this counter to increase by273 PGMIGRATE_SUCCESS, above: this will be increased by the number of subpages,
446 individual subpages.458 page will be split, subpages which belong to VM_LOCKED VMAs will be moved
839 bool "Support setting protections for 4k subpages (subpage_prot syscall)"845 on the 4k subpages of each 64k page.